- The distance between Sunnyside, Wa, Usa and Montevideo, Uruguay is approximately 11,027 km or 6,852 mi.
- To reach Sunnyside, Wa in this distance one would set out from Montevideo bearing 320.8°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Sunnyside, Wa bearing 311.8° or NW .
- Sunnyside, Wa has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Montevideo has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- Sunnyside, Wa is in or near the cool temperate desert scrub biome whereas Montevideo is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 4.5 °C (8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.2 °C (18.4°F) more in Sunnyside, Wa.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 845.1 mm (33.3 in) less which is equivalent to 845.1 l/m² (20.74 US gal/ft²) or 8,451,000 l/ha (903,468 US gal/ac) less. About 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.4° lower in Sunnyside, Wa than in Montevideo.
